Question Factory Tint ?'s

What is the factory tint on the back windows? 20%..35%?
If I do a tint darker than factory, do I just tint over it? Lighter shade in back to match front? Or is it removable then the new tint? I know the tint in my Grand Cherokee was in the window, so figuring the same here.

Factory back is 18%. Once you put 20% on the front, the back will darken right up. They don't look that dark because the front windows aren't tinted and they let alot of light in. I'd throw 20% up front and then see how you like the back. At most 35% on the back will be very dark. i like to see where I'm backing up so i didn't want to darken the rear anymore.
your local tint shop hshould have tint that matches the back very very close without tinting the rear any darker.. Mine did. Looks pretty good as far as color match.
